Campus Alert level Raised to YELLOW

COVID Updates

Due to rising concerns about the spread of COVID-19 in our area, the College made the proactive decision to raise our campus alert level to YELLOW.

While we have had a limited number of COVID-19 cases on campus, due to rising concerns about the spread of COVID-19 in our area, the College has made the proactive decision to raise our campus alert level to YELLOW. The Roberts COVID-10 dashboard has been changed to reflect this new Alert Level.

A YELLOW alert indicates that the rate of spread on campus or within Monroe county indicates additional mitigation strategies are required. The campus remains open, with the addition of the following guidelines. These changes take effect immediately.

What to Expect:

  • Gatherings on campus are limited to fewer than 10 people. This does not include academic classes. All student or office groups should plan for virtual meetings until further notice.
  • Common campus spaces (aside from classrooms) are limited to 25% capacity.
  • Residence halls are open to only those residents who live in the building.
  • Table capacity in Garlock is limited to 4 people.
  • Faculty and staff are not permitted in Garlock. Students are encouraged to use take-out options.
  • Athletic teams will roll back to phase 2 - small group play and must wear masks for all practices (indoor and outdoor).
  • The campus is closed to all visitors, even those previously approved.

We understand the concern and frustration these changes raise for our community. At this time this is a precautionary measure to allow us to continue to maintain a safe and healthy campus environment for our students and employees.
